Position Overview
Reporting to the Unit Manager(s), the Unit Supervisor is responsible for supporting the daily operations of the unit and providing leadership to frontline associates. This position will oversee staffing, coaching, mentoring, training, and development of team members while ensuring exceptional customer service and operational excellence.

Key responsibilities include:
- Supervising daily operations and ensuring smooth service delivery.
- Leading and motivating staff while fostering a positive and productive work environment.
- Coordinating staff assignments, breaks, and workflow throughout the shift.
- Assisting with onboarding and training of new associates and ensuring compliance with company standards.
- Monitoring employee performance and providing coaching and feedback as required.
- Ensuring compliance with Compass One Healthcare policies, procedures, food safety standards, and workplace health and safety requirements.
- Overseeing cash handling procedures, cash reconciliations, and monitoring cashier performance to ensure accuracy and compliance.
- Maintaining merchandising standards, including proper stocking, replenishment, signage, and product presentation.
- Monitoring product quality, freshness, and inventory levels.
- Assisting with inventory counts, ordering, receiving, and stock rotation.
- Supporting the Unit Manager with scheduling, payroll-related tasks, audits, reporting, and administrative duties as required.
- Addressing customer concerns in a professional and timely manner and resolving operational issues as they arise.
- Ensuring all stations are clean, organized, and operating in accordance with food safety and sanitation standards.
- Providing support across multiple brands and service areas, including but not limited to Fayes Café, Tim Hortons, Subway, Pizza Pizza, and satellite retail locations.
- Acting as the Manager-on-Duty when required and making operational decisions to ensure service continuity.
